Huskers Welcome 2016, Jackrabbits

Lincoln, Neb. - The Nebraska women’s tennis team welcomes South Dakota State to the Sid and Hazel Dillon Tennis Center on Friday, Jan. 22. The 2016 season opener marks the first event for the Huskers in their beautiful new home, and admission into Friday's match is free.

The battle between the Huskers and Jackrabbits will begin at 5 p.m. with singles action on the six indoor courts of the new facility, followed by doubles play to round out the evening.

Friday will mark just the second time the Big Red has gone head-to-head with South Dakota State, as the Huskers will look to improve to 2-0 all-time against the Jackrabbits. Friday's dual marks the first of 19 home matches for the Huskers at the Dillon Tennis Center this spring, including six Big Ten battles.
